The welded rigid frame became a new structural type for medium spans, reaching a length of 23 metres 77 feet in the cincinnati union terminal 1932, but widespread use of welding did not come until after 1945. Unlike other reinforced concrete spans, in which the superstructure and the substructure were not designed as a continuous unit, the rigid frame bridge as built by hayden and his associates was a continuous structure from footing to handrail.

The rigid frame forms a moment frame that provides a building with resistance to lateral forces by the stiffness of the columns and girders and the rigid connection between them.
